I'm helping my company build out a form and corresponding iLogic to drive a part configurator for our products; the form works, as does a lot of the iLogic I've built, save for this one snippet relating to selecting the iPart row. BAG_CUSTOMBAG is a boolean parameter and BAG_VOLUME is a multivalue numerical parameter; the table member names correspond to values of BAG_VOLUME.
I've tried removing ":1" after the part name, tried using just a name of a member instead of the BAG_VOLUME parameter, tried ensuring that the value of BAG_VOLUME is being converted to a string, and still get the same error:
Error in rule: BAG CONFIGURATOR, in document: 2D BAG (3 SEAM).ipt
Object reference not set to an instance of an object.
Anyone have any advice on what I'm missing here?
If Parameter("BAG_CUSTOMBAG")= False Then iPart.ChangeRow("2D BAG:1", Parameter("BAG_VOLUME")) Else iPart.ChangeRow("2D BAG:1:)", "CUSTOM")
EndIf

Looking at this line of your code
"iPart.ChangeRow("2D BAG:1", Parameter ("BAG_VOLUME"))"
I assume 2D BAG:1 is the component name in your model tree. Have you stabalized the name? By that I mean that you must rename the component in the model tree.
There should be no need for "Parameter" before BAG_VOLUME
So try this , "MY BAG" is the stabalized name I used
iPart.ChangeRow("MY BAG",BAG_VOLUME)

So to be clear.
You assembled the component into the assembly and stabalized the name in the assembly model tree to DPPW
This should work!
I will try to work up an example here to test this, what version of Inventor are you working with?
Absolutely,
The code should reside in the assembly.It will be triggered (executed) when the value of your parameter BAG_VOLUME changes
Then the ipart member will swap out
